    Troubleshooting

    15. Malfunction code15.1 Trouble code

    • The copier’s CPU performs a self-diagnostics function that, on detecting a malfunction,gives the corresponding malfunction code and maintenance call mark on the TouchPanel.

    15.1.1 Trouble code list

    NOTEError codes having no prefix “C” are for the Fax machine. See the Fax Service Man-ual for these.

    4980P550DA

    Code Item Description

    C0000 Main Motor malfunction• The Main Motor (M1) Lock signal remains HIGH for a con-

    tinuous 1-sec. period at any time 1 sec. after the Main

    Motor has started turning.

    C0044ADF Cooling Fan Failure(Only when the optionalDF-605 is mounted)

    • Refer to the option service manual (DF-605) for details.

    C0045Fusing Cooling Fan Motormalfunction

    • The Fusing Cooling Fan Motor (M3) Lock signal remainsHIGH for a continuous 1-sec. period while the Fusing Cool-ing Fan Motor is turning at full speed or decelerated speed.

    C004EPower Supply CoolingFan Motor malfunction

    • The Power Supply Cooling Fan Motor (M4) Lock signalremains HIGH for a continuous 1-sec. period while thePower Supply Cooling Fan Motor Remote signal remainsON (for full-speed rotation) or OFF (for decelerated-speed

    rotation).

    C0070Toner Replenishing Motormalfunction

    • The Toner Bottle Home Position Sensor (PC7) outputs aHIGH signal for a continuous 3.5-sec. period while theToner Bottle is turning.

    • The Toner Bottle Home Position Sensor (PC7) outputs aLOW signal for a continuous 2-sec. period while the TonerBottle is turning.

    C0210Abnormal image transfervoltage

    • The image transfer voltage remains more than 100 V con-tinuously for a given period of time while the PC Drumremains stationary.

    C03FF Faulty Model Setting• “Model Setting” of “Adjust” available from the Service mode

    is incorrectly set.

    C0500 Warm-up failure

    • The surface temperature of the Fusing Roller does notreach a given level even after the lapse of a given period oftime during a warm-up cycle.From room temperature to 100°C : 35 sec.From 100°C to 140°C : 25 sec.From 140°C to the completion of

    the warm-up cycle : 20 sec.

    C0500

    Warm-up failure(for the model having twoFusing Roller HeaterLamps)*bizhub 210 only

    • The Fusing Roller Thermistor does not detect a predeter-mined temperature within 30 sec. after a warm-up cyclehas been started and thus the warm-up cycle is not com-pleted.

    • The surface temperature of the Fusing Roller does notreach a given level even after the lapse of a given period oftime during a warm-up cycle.From room temperature to 60°C : 4 sec.From 60°C to 100°C : 2 sec.From 100°C to 130°C : 1 sec.

    From 130°C to 155°C : 0.5 sec.

    C0501

    Warm-up failure 2(for the model having twoFusing Roller HeaterLamps)*bizhub 210 only

    • The Fusing Roller Sub Thermistor does not detect a prede-termined temperature within 30 sec. after a warm-up cyclehas been started and thus the warm-up cycle is not com-pleted.

    • The surface temperature of the Fusing Roller does notreach a given level even after the lapse of a given period oftime during a warm-up cycle.From room temperature to 60°C : 7 sec.From 60°C to 100°C : 2 sec.From 100°C to 130°C : 1 sec.From 130°C to 155°C : 0.5 sec.

    C0510Fusing failure(abnormally low fusingtemperature)

    • The temperature detected by the Fusing Roller Thermistorremains lower than 120°C (105°C for the model having twoFusing Roller Heater Lamps) for a given period of time dur-ing the standby state.

    • The temperature detected by the Fusing Roller Thermistorremains lower than 120°C (105°C for the model having twoFusing Roller Heater Lamps) for a given period of time dur-ing a print cycle.

    C0511

    Fusing failure(abnormally low fusingtemperature 2)*bizhub 210 only

    • The temperature detected by the Fusing Roller Sub Ther-mistor remains lower than 105°C for a given period of timeduring the standby state.

    • The temperature detected by the Fusing Roller Sub Ther-mistor remains lower than 105°C for a given period of timeduring a print cycle.

    C0520Fusing failure(abnormally high fusingtemperature)

    • The temperature detected by the Fusing Roller Thermistorremains higher than 240°C for a given period of time.

    C0521

    Fusing failure(abnormally high fusingtemperature 2)*bizhub 210 only

    • The temperature detected by the Fusing Roller Sub Ther-mistor remains higher than 240°C for a given period oftime.

    C0650Faulty Scanner HomePosition Sensor

    • The Scanner Home Position Sensor (PC10) does not gofrom HIGH to LOW when the Scanner Motor (M5) is ener-gized for a given number of steps after the sequence tobring the Scanner back to its home position has beenstarted at the end of a scan motion and during re-shading.

    • The Scanner Home Position Sensor (PC10) does not go

    from LOW to HIGH when the Scanner Motor (M5) is ener-gized for a given number of steps after a scan motion hasbeen started at the end of a Scanner Home Position Sen-sor home check scan motion and during re-shading.

    C0B60

    Bin Switching Motor mal-function(Only when the optionalJS-503 is mounted)

    ✽ Refer to the option service manual (JS-503) for details.

    C0B80Shift Motor malfunction(Only when the optionalSF-501 is mounted)

    ✽ Refer to the option service manual (SF-501) for details.

    C0F32 Faulty ATDC Sensor

    • The measurement taken by the ATDC Sensor (UN1) at atime 2.0 sec. after the Main Motor (M1) has star ted turningis less than 5% (greater than 4.63 V).

    • The measurement taken by the ATDC Sensor (UN1) at atime 2.0 sec. after the Main Motor (M1) has star ted turningis 19% or more (1.41 V or less).

    C0F33Improperly adjustedATDC Sensor

    • The adjustment of the ATDC control voltage is not com-pleted within 1 sec. after sampling has started of the ATDCSensor (UN1) as part of an operation of ATDC SensorAutomatic Adjustment.

    • The ATDC Sensor control voltage falls outside the range of

    5.39 V to 8.15 V during an operation of ATDC Sensor Auto-matic Adjustment.

    C1038 Engine connection failure

    Master Board (PWB-A) to Control Board (PWB-C/C) connec-tion failure• There is no acknowledge signal transmitted from the Mas-

    ter Board (PWB-A) to Control Board (PWB-C/C) for 1.5sec. or more.

    • An error command signal is transmitted from the ControlBoard (PWB-C/C) to Master Board (PWB-A).

    • An error status signal is transmitted from the Master Board(PWB-A) to Control Board (PWB-C/C).

    C1200 Faulty ASIC/memoryASIC/memory (for image and control) fault• A write or read error occurs with SRAM on the Control

    Board (PWB-C/C).

    C1300Polygon Motor malfunc-tion

    Startup failure• A LOW Polygon Motor (M2) Lock signal is not detected

    within a given period of time that begins 1 sec. after thePolygon Motor has started turning.

    Lock signal fault: Unstable after the first Lock signal has beendetected• For a period of 1 sec. after the first LOW Polygon Motor

    (M2) Lock signal (first Lock) has been detected, the nextLOW Polygon Motor Lock signal is not detected.

    Lock signal fault: Lock signal out-of-timing• A LOW Polygon Motor (M2) Lock signal is not detected for

    a continuous given period of time while the rotation of thePolygon Motor remains stabilized.

    Faulty Lock signal• A LOW Polygon Motor (M2) Lock signal is detected for a

    given period of time or more when the Polygon Motorremains deenergized.

    C133BCommunication withoption error

    • It is not possible to communicate with the Printer Boardwithin a predetermined period of time during a print cycle.

    C133D ROM check error• An error is detected of the flash ROM chip on the Fax

    Board when the Power Switch is turned ON.

    C13F0 Faulty HSYNC

    Laser scanning system malfunction• The SOS Sensor does not detect a rising edge of SOS

    within a given period of time after the Polygon Motor (M2)has started turning and a laser output has been started.

    • The SOS Sensor detects no rising edges of SOS while VIA(image area control) is ON.

    C1468 Faulty Parameter ChipParameter Chip fault• Data cannot be written in Parameter Chip.• Data stored in Parameter Chip is wrong.

    C14A3 IR fluorescent lamp faultThe Exposure Lamp (LA2) of the Scanner fails to turn ON.• The intensity of the Exposure Lamp is a predetermined

    value or less during shading and re-shading.

    B. Detection Timing

    Relevant Electrical Components

    Fusing Roller Heater Lamp (H1)Fusing Roller Sub Heater Lamp (H2)Fusing Roller ThermistorFusing Roller Sub Thermistor (TH2)

    Fusing Roller Thermostat (TS1)Fusing Unit Interlock Switch (S2)Power Supply Unit (PU1)Master Board (PWB-A)

    Step OperationsRef.

    Page

    WIRING DIAGRAM

    Control signalLocation

    (ElectricalComponents)

    1

    Check that the Fusing Roller HeaterLamp (H1) turns ON when the PowerSwitch is turned ON and correct orreplace the lamp as necessary.

    – – –

    2

    Check that the Fusing Roller Sub

    Heater Lamp (H2) turns ON whenthe Power Switch is turned ON andcorrect or replace the lamp as neces-sary.

    – – –

    3

    Check the Fusing Roller Thermostat(TS1) for operation.

    Check the resistance of TS1. TS1 isopen-circuited if its resistance isinfinity.

    – – F-2

    4

    Check the Fusing Unit Interlock

    Switch (S2) for operation.Check continuity across the followingterminals when S2 is ON.• Across S2-1A and S2-1B• Across S2-2A and S2-2B

    – – E-16

    5

    Check the Fusing Roller Thermistor(TH1) and Fusing Roller Sub Ther-mistor (TH2) for installation and cor-rect or clean as necessary.

    – – –

    6

    Check the Fusing Roller Thermistor

    (TH1) for operation.Disconnect CN15 (4P) and check theresistance across CN15-2 and 3 onthe Thermistor side. TH1 is open-cir-cuited if the resistance is infinity.

    – – D-2

    7

    Check the Fusing Roller Sub Ther-mistor (TH2) for operation.

    Disconnect CN22 (4P) and check theresistance across CN22-2 and 3 onthe Thermistor side. TH2 is open-cir-cuited if the resistance is infinity.

    – – D-2
